19. There’s No Detective Here

Leaving the aftermath of the attack on the house to Emilia, we linked up with Ms. Iks and the grownups. As a witness, they called me to an intelligence-gathering meeting to get debriefed.

Miss Iks and the grownups had left to handle the monster attack, so they had little information on the bandit attack. The monster attack clearly felt like it’d been meant to keep them away. Emilia had also only faced the monsters, so the two maids, Fifi, and I were the only ones who’d run into the human assailants. However, Tutte and Sufia had been put to sleep as soon as they entered the room, and Fifi’s attempts to resist had ended when the restraining item was placed on her, after which she’d been pressed against the floor. She hadn’t been in any state to properly grasp the situation. So, naturally, all eyes were on me—I’d fought the bandits and even managed to get two of them captured.

Incidentally, the men had been tied up and hauled away to be questioned, but since they were apparently trained professionals, it seemed likely they’d be tight-lipped. However, they would be brought before Elizabeth, who was still in the villa for some reason.

The ice-blooded witch is still here?

According to Emilia, “Auntie can get anyone to talk. She can be quite brutal...” I wasn’t sure what “brutal” entailed, and I’d decided not to ask.

Anyway, to put the story back on track, all eyes were on me, but rather than be nervous, I was sulking instead—and the reason for my sour mood was something that’d happened shortly before that.

***

“Bwa ha ha ha ha! A leopard?! Leopards cannot speak! What, did you see us demons speak to the demonic beasts and decide to compete with us? How adorable, Mary!”

I told Emilia about the snow panther thing I’d seen, hoping she might help me clear up Tutte’s misunderstanding, but she only laughed in my face. I angrily went red in the face.

“I told you already, it wasn’t a normal panther!” I protested, turning teary-eyed. “It was, erm, a very pretty panther! And it called itself a divine beast!”

“‘A divine beast’?” Emilia parroted me, wiping away tears of laughter.

“That’s right. Divine!” I replied with a smile, hoping this might clarify things.

Emilia, however, simply put a comforting hand on my shoulder with a pitying look on her face. “Mary... Divine beasts cannot speak.”

“You’re lying! It did too talk!” I protested again, once again turning teary-eyed. “It even whined and asked me to listen to its complaints!”

“Lady Mary, of all the legends I’ve heard of divine beasts, none of them mention one speaking,” Magiluka said, further driving me into a corner.

I hung my head, afraid to see her expression.

“You must be tired or something, Lady Mary,” Sacher said, pitying me for once. “Let’s head back and rest.”

Hearing him be so cautious around me just dealt even more mental damage to me.

Stop iiiiit! How dumb do I have to look to have the village idiot pity me?!
